网管联盟 | 网管论坛 | 网管u家 | 网管博客 | 网管软件 | 网管求职 | 小游戏 | 网管搜索 | 网管原创 | 网管聚合 | 网管读摘 | 网管焦点 | 世界素材 | 会员投稿 | 会员中心 
中国网管联盟
Windows Linux Cisco 网络技术 数据库 黑客攻防 DotNet Java PHP 认证 新闻资讯 服务器 存储资讯 网络设备 网管学堂 技术专题 焦点 网吧频道
 当前位置: > bitsCN.com > CISCO > 路由技术 > 路由基础 > Cisco管理:你需要了解的默认路由  

Cisco管理:你需要了解的默认路由

2007-06-20  作者:bitsCN整理  来源:中国网管联盟  点评 投稿 收藏

就像PC都会有个默认网关来连接本地路由器——在互联网上同样也是如此——许多路由器和交换机也有默认的路由,以便访问不是本地的网络。默认路由是一种特殊类型的路由——同时也是IP路由的一个重要部分。 了解如何以及何时使用默认路由,对于正确的网络设置(安装)是极其必要的。

  你可以将默认路由看作一个"最后一招的网关".这个特殊的路由告诉计算机或者其它路由器,当它们没有一个更加特殊的路由时,联系默认路由器的下一个跃点。如果没有默认路由,一个路由器可能会丢弃一个网络请求——如果这个请求不是在它的路由表之中的话,并会给通讯源头发送ICMP目标无法到达的信息。 网管下载dl.bitscn.com

  这里是一个简单的例子: 我们的PC机有一个IP地址,192.168.1.100,以及一个子网掩码是255.255.255.0. 假设我们希望和局域网上的服务器通讯,它的IP地址是192.168.1.200

网管下载dl.bitscn.com

  就这个例子而言,我们实际上根本不需要一个默认路由,也不需要在电脑上配置一个默认网关。 可是,当我们试图和在192.168.1.0网络上的其他设备通讯时,我们就需要去往默认网关/路由——比方说,192.168.1.1. 网管u家u.bitsCN.com

  在谈及电脑上的默认网关以及在路由器和交换机上的默认路由时,知道如何将两者区别开是非常重要的。 一台PC机只是通过一个接口来连接网络,而不是一台路由器;一个交换机(除非它是Layer 3交换机)的处境和PC是一样的。

网管u家u.bitscn@com

  而另一方面,一个路由器——只要它的确是在路由,而不是桥接——都有多个接口。 当发现自己所处的网络不属于任何一个已知网络时,它使用默认路由来确定到底该将通讯发往何处。 网管论坛bbs_bitsCN_com

  默认路由示例: 网管网www_bitscn_com

  很多时候,人们将默认路由叫做"0/0"路由,因为这些路由的IP地址是0.0.0.0,而子网掩码也是0.0.0.0. 这基本上就是在说,"不管是什么IP地址,也不管子网掩码是什么,都从我这里发就OK".

网管u家u.bitscn@com

  在一个路由器的路由表中,一个默认路由看起来又是怎样呢? 这里是一个示例:

网管联盟bitsCN@com

Router# show ip route
<…truncated…>
Gateway of last resort is 192.168.1.1 to network 0.0.0.0
C 192.168.1.0/24 is directly connected, FastEthernet4
S* 0.0.0.0/0 [254/0] via 192.168.1.1
中国网管论坛bbs.bitsCN.com

  在一台PC机上,它看起来就像这样: 网管论坛bbs_bitsCN_com

C:> ipconfig
Windows IP Configuration
Ethernet adapter Local Area Connection:
Connection-specific DNS Suffix . :
IP Address. . . . . . . . . . . . : 192.168.1.105
Subnet Mask . . . . . . . . . . . : 255.255.255.0
Default Gateway . . . . . . . . . : 192.168.1.1
网管下载dl.bitscn.com

 

中国网管联盟bitsCN.com

如何获得默认路由 中国网管联盟bitsCN.com

  虽然你无法从输出中获知它,但我们却可以通过一个示例,让你看看如何通过DHCP(动态主机配置协议,Dynamic Host Configuration Protocol),来获取默认路由以及默认网关。 实际上,有三种方法来获取默认路由。 网管u家u.bitscn@com

  ◆配置一个静态路由 网管bitscn_com

  ◆通过路由协议(一般不会在电脑上使用该协议),从另一台路由器上获取当前路由。

网管网www_bitscn_com

  ◆通过DHCP获知默认路由。 网管下载dl.bitscn.com

  当你可以使用ip default-network命令来在一台路由器上设定一个默认路由时,我推荐你仅使用ip route命令来建立一个静态路由。 这里是一个如何在路由器或者交换机上配置默认路由的示例:

网管下载dl.bitscn.com

Router(config)# ip route 0.0.0.0 0.0.0.0 1.1.1.1
网管bitscn_com

  这些命令的意思是: 网管联盟bitsCN_com

  所有不进入本地连接网络的通讯,均转发给在1.1.1.1地址的路由器。 (当然,该路由器也必须知道如何到达此IP地址,所以务必确保你所指定的某个连接网络,的确连接到该路由器的某个接口上。)

中国网管论坛bbs.bitsCN.com

  如何使用一个路由协议分发该默认路由 中国网管联盟bitsCN.com

  让我们假设,你打算使用你的核心路由器来告知所有其他路由器——他们应当在发现无法访问的网络时,就全部通过核心路由器来进行。 当需要进行上述配置时,每个路由协议都是不同的,所以你可能会希望从Cisco的相关文档中找到某些可用的帮助。

网管联盟bitsCN@com

  就本示例而言,我们假设采取的是RIP(路由信息协议)。 首先,我们应当查看一下Cisco的配置路由信息协议(RIP)的文档。 网管联盟bitsCN@com

  以我个人观点来看,我们的最好选项是使用default-information originate命令,来发送默认路由到另一台路由器上。 这里是具体示例(这里假设我们已经事先配置完毕RIP协议了): 网管u家u.bitsCN.com

Router(config)# router rip
Router(config-router)# default-information originate
网管联盟bitsCN_com

  这会发送默认路由到所有其他RIP路由器上(如上述第一个例子所示)。 网管u家u.bitsCN.com


TAGs默认   路由   了解   需要   管理   一个   路由器   我们   网络   协议    
 上一篇:ip default-network同静态路由的区别   下一篇:网管应该如何读懂路由表
Cisco管理:你需要了解的默认路由 评论:
loading.. 评论加载中…
评论:请自觉遵守互联网相关政策法规,评论不得超过250字。

验证码: 注册用户
本类热门排行:
最新推荐文章:
网管论坛交流: